+Version 1.6.41 [January 24, 2024]
+  Added SIMD-optimized code for the LoongArch LSX hardware.
+    (Contributed by GuXiWei, JinBo and ZhangLixia)
+  Fixed the run-time discovery of MIPS MSA hardware.
+    (Contributed by Sui Jingfeng)
+  Fixed an off-by-one error in the function png_do_check_palette_indexes(),
+    which failed to recognize errors that might have existed in the first
+    column of a broken palette-encoded image. This was a benign regression
+    accidentally introduced in libpng-1.6.33. No pixel was harmed.
+    (Contributed by Adam Richter; reviewed by John Bowler)
+  Fixed, improved and modernized the contrib/pngminus programs, i.e.,
+    png2pnm.c and pnm2png.c
+  Removed old and peculiar portability hacks that were meant to silence
+    warnings issued by gcc version 7.1 alone.
+    (Contributed by John Bowler)
+  Fixed and modernized the CMake file, and raised the minimum required
+    CMake version from 3.1 to 3.6.
+    (Contributed by Clinton Ingram, Timothy Lyanguzov, Tyler Kropp, et al.)
+  Allowed the configure script to disable the building of auxiliary tools
+    and tests, thus catching up with the CMake file.
+    (Contributed by Carlo Bramini)
+  Fixed a build issue on Mac.
+    (Contributed by Zixu Wang)
+  Moved the Autoconf macro files to scripts/autoconf.
+  Moved the CMake files (except for the main CMakeLists.txt) to
+    scripts/cmake and moved the list of their contributing authors to
+    scripts/cmake/AUTHORS.md
+  Updated the CI configurations and scripts.
+  Relicensed the CI scripts to the MIT License.
+  Improved the test coverage.
+    (Contributed by John Bowler)
+
+Version 1.6.42 [January 29, 2024]
+  Fixed the implementation of the macro function png_check_sig().
+    This was an API regression, introduced in libpng-1.6.41.
+    (Reported by Matthieu Darbois)
+  Fixed and updated the libpng manual.
+
+Version 1.6.43 [February 23, 2024]
+  Fixed the row width check in png_check_IHDR().
+    This corrected a bug that was specific to the 16-bit platforms,
+    and removed a spurious compiler warning from the 64-bit builds.
+    (Reported by Jacek Caban; fixed by John Bowler)
+  Added eXIf chunk support to the push-mode reader in pngpread.c.
+    (Contributed by Chris Blume)
+  Added contrib/pngexif for the benefit of the users who would like
+    to inspect the content of eXIf chunks.
+  Added contrib/conftest/basic.dfa, a basic build-time configuration.
+    (Contributed by John Bowler)
+  Fixed a preprocessor condition in pngread.c that broke build-time
+    configurations like contrib/conftest/pngcp.dfa.
+    (Contributed by John Bowler)
+  Added CMake build support for LoongArch LSX.
+    (Contributed by GuXiWei)
+  Fixed a CMake build error that occurred under a peculiar state of the
+    dependency tree. This was a regression introduced in libpng-1.6.41.
+    (Contributed by Dan Rosser)
+  Marked the installed libpng headers as system headers in CMake.
+    (Contributed by Benjamin Buch)
+  Updated the build support for RISCOS.
+    (Contributed by Cameron Cawley)
+  Updated the makefiles to allow cross-platform builds to initialize
+    conventional make variables like AR and ARFLAGS.
+  Added various improvements to the CI scripts in areas like version
+    consistency verification and text linting.
+  Added version consistency verification to pngtest.c also.
